Abstract

Large-scale delay tolerant network has the character of large scale deployment,long intermittent connection and communication delays.The traditional authentication key agreement schemes have the problem of management bottleneck and long communication delay.This paper proposed an authentication key agreement protocol for large-scale delay tolerant networks using hierarchical identity based cryptography.The protocol avoided management bottleneck by key delegating generation,and reduced communication delay by removing certification.Compared with other similar protocols,the communication and bilinear pairing computations overhead of the proposed protocol are small and constant.It is attractive in the environment of large delay tolerant network.It proved the security of the protocol in the standard model.
